Like an option, a warrant does not represent actual ownership in the stock of the company; it is simply the right (but not the obligation) to buy shares at a certain price in the future. A warrant typically has a much longer life than a call option, with an expiry extending out five or 10 years. Some warrants are even … See more The most common reason for a company to issue warrants is to provide a "sweetener" for a bond or preferred stock offering.
